Why Regular Maintenance Matters
Your generator sits idle most of the time, but when a storm hits, it needs to start immediately and run for hours—maybe days. Regular maintenance ensures your system is ready when you need it most.
Our comprehensive maintenance service includes oil changes, filter replacements, battery checks, load testing, and complete system diagnostics. We catch small issues before they become big problems.

Complete Maintenance Checklist
Oil & Filter Change
Fresh oil and new filters ensure optimal engine performance
Battery Service
Test, clean, and charge batteries for reliable starting
Coolant System
Check coolant levels and inspect for leaks
Fuel System
Inspect fuel lines, connections, and test fuel quality
Load Testing
Verify generator performs under full load conditions
Transfer Switch
Test automatic transfer switch operation and timing
Electrical Connections
Inspect all wiring, terminals, and connections
Control Panel
Check settings, alarms, and diagnostic indicators
Exhaust System
Inspect exhaust system for leaks and proper operation
